Gentle Tools + Rituals to Nurture Mama & Child

  • By becoming more aware of thoughts and feelings without judgment, mindfulness helps mamas respond rather than react — even in the messy, unpredictable moments.
    → Mindfulness practice has been linked to greater resilience and adaptive coping in the face of parenting stress.(Gouveia et al., 2016)

  • When practiced gently and regularly, mindfulness nurtures a child’s sense of self-trust, grounding, and confidence — all through the loving presence of a calm adult.
    → Mindfulness supports healthy attachment and internal resilience. (Siegel & Hartzell, 2013)

  • In the giving and doing of motherhood, mindfulness gently helps mamas return to themselves — to reconnect with their identity, intuition, and inner voice.
    → Self-awareness and self-compassion increase significantly with regular mindfulness practice. (Neff & Germer, 2009)

  • Mindful activities improve attention span, working memory, and overall executive functioning in young children.
    Flook et al. (2010) conducted a study with preschoolers and found that mindfulness training led to improvements in attention and social competence.

  • Mindful moments shared between mother and child — such as breathing together or grounding touch — build secure attachment and co-regulation, soothing both nervous systems.
    → Siegel, D. J., & Hartzell, M. (2013). Parenting from the Inside Out. TarcherPerigee.
